Of course, it has to be the right software (old arcade romsets are highly sought). Such EPROMs store code and data, and depending on what they were for, might be worth more (ie, its software for an old embedded system) than the chips alone. If you have such a device, and there is a label over the window with hand-written wording - leave the label in place (and if you have more than one, and can identify a set - keep those together). Some UV-EPROM sizes and types are sought by collectors and restorers of old arcade machines. Gold leads can indicate mil-spec parts white ceramic can indicate similar, or other "specialness", and if there is a window, it is likely a UV-EPROM device. It sounds like you have a big task ahead of you it may take a while, but you'll get there.Ī few things to note - if any of the ICs have gold leads, are made of white ceramic, or have windows on top, you may want to set them aside. Some parts may be "house marked" - that is, they were numbered by the manufacturer for the company that bought them good luck figuring them out! Depending on the numbering scheme it may or may not be possible.

Google is your friend look up datasheets, and save them in an archive as you go along (I typically keep a copy of every datasheet I run across - even if I don't have the part, maybe in the future I will) - note that in your inventory as well. Put those into a ? pile and move on come back to them later. You might want to get some parts bins, or do the plastic baggie thing.īe aware that some parts you may not be able to identify.

Depending on how you want to sort and store them, you might look into getting some anti-static foam to stick 'em into. Put on a static strap first most older TTL devices are ok handling in general, but CMOS stuff can be fragile.
